The WORLD MUSIC SPOT features:
The Koto a 13 string musical Intrument featured in music from Japan.
Featuring 2 snippets from Takasogo Katsumasa - Kudan & Kumoi Rokodan .
From the Album : The Soul of the Koto Volume 2 - Master Musicians of Ikuta Ryu

Its important to also note many Western tracks that incorporated the Koto sound, for example:
A Taste of Honey - Sukiyaki and Hroshima - Kokoro
